**About the Opportunity**
Bryant Staffing Solutions (our recruitment partner) is partnering with a nationally recognized professional services firm seeking a **Corporate Tax Manager** to join its Methods, Credits & Incentives (MCI) practice, focused on Research & Development (R&D) tax credits.
In this role, you will guide clients through the complexities of federal and state R&D tax regulations, ensuring compliance while identifying valuable tax-saving opportunities. You will lead engagements, supervise project teams, and collaborate with leadership on both technical delivery and business development initiatives.
This is a hybrid opportunity offering flexibility and exposure to a diverse client base across industries such as technology, life sciences, manufacturing, construction, real estate, hospitality, and nonprofit.
**Key Responsibilities**
- Lead and manage R&D tax credit studies from planning through delivery
- Conduct on-site client visits, facility tours, and technical interviews
- Analyze financial data, prepare cost schedules, and perform tax computations
- Research federal and state R&D tax regulations and relevant case law
- Review and amend tax returns as needed
- Oversee multiple engagements to ensure projects are completed on time and within scope
- Support proposal development and contribute to business growth initiatives
- Mentor and supervise junior team members
- Travel to client sites as required
